Video from couple of visits to Ireland in 2000 and 2005, mostly of the (long gone) charismatic class 141 diesel locos on branch/secondary line passenger trains. The larger class 071 and 201 locos are also featured. Classic railway operation, including train runarounds, accompanied by the raucous chant of EMD Rootsblown V8 engines in the 141s turn up the volume and enjoy!
